So here I am, I was scrolling through this site 1 week ago and came across this I've tried most things for my acne that popped up post birth control: vit C, vit A(noticed pores became smaller and decreased sebum), multivitamins, probiotics, antibiotics(slight decrease in acne), cutting out dairy and wheat(noticed decreased inflammation), herbs, BP & SA(both dried out skin), exfoliation(good for sebum plugs), etc... you get the picture Being a desperate person with acne, I figured what do I have to lose and have been taking 5,000 IU vit D3 for the past 7 days. I didn't have much hope at that point, though I had read of small studies showing benefit for women with PCOS. I don't have PCOS, but have symptoms of it that also happen to mirror vit D deficiency symptoms. I noticed decreased inflammation and less oily skin from day 1. The past week I have had consistently better skin and decreased breakouts, especially from the large, inflamed cysts I tend to have. When I look at my skin, it is usually filled with red, active acne I decided to post this afternoon for my first time on acne.org because my period came with 27 days in my cycle. The norm for women is 28. My normal cycles are usually 32-38 days, so this stuck out me. I'd read that irregular periods were corrected in some women with PCOS taking vit D, this makes me hopeful it is doing something and I'm not imagining it No, I don't think vit D will help everyone. I think it will help people who are deficient in it enough that it is causing their acne to be worse in severity. From what I have read, vit D is involved in controlling the inflammation of sebum plugs. I do not think vit D will give someone crystal clear skin unless their acne is mild. I will update in a couple weeks Remember, it's smart to do everything under a doctor's supervision and vitamins are not to be taken without caution just because they are otc Edit: So it's been only two weeks and it's worked and is working immensely.
